Итак история: Раньше на сервере стоял slackware и я наслаждался офигенными 60 мегабайтами в секунду, но слака стала уж больно сильно модернизирована мной со всех сторон и ей стало трудно управлять. Поэтому я установил ubuntu-server. Всем доволен но через некоторое время я ощутил что испытываю эти ужасные 11.8 мегабайт в секунду, господи за что я заслужил эти ужасные 11.8 мегабайт в секунду??? Но решив окончательно разобратсья в проблеме я набрал ethtool eth1 и ужаснулся!!!
kasak@mx:~$ ethtool eth1
Settings for eth1:
Supported ports: [ TP MII ]
Supported link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Half 1000baseT/Full
Supports auto-negotiation: Yes
Adv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
1000baseT/Half 1000baseT/Full
Advertised pause frame use: Symmetric Receive-only
Advertised auto-negotiation: Yes
Link partner advertised link modes: 10baseT/Half 10baseT/Full
100baseT/Half 100baseT/Full
Link partner advertised pause frame use: Symmetric
Link partner advertised auto-negotiation: Yes
Speed: 100Mb/s
Duplex: Full
Port: MII
PHYAD: 0
Transceiver: internal
Auto-negotiation: on
Я попробовал поменять патч корд и даже свич, но нет, всё таки это убунту. Сетевая карточка D-link DGE-528T, на обратной стороне стоит apple airport extreme. Но пробовал ещё d-link DGS-1005D. ПАТЧ КОРД МЕНЯЛ! К тому же раньше этот патч-корд работал.
Есть идеи?
Linux kasak-pc 6.13.2-arch1-1 #1 SMP PREEMPT_DYNAMIC Sat, 08 Feb 2025 18:54:55 +0000 x86_64 GNU/Linux
Свитч меняли, кабель меняли, осталось заменить сетевую карту.
Либо софт -- почему до сих пор не пришла идея загрузиться с любого свежего LiveCD (grml например, ну или Debian Live) и посмотреть, какая скорость будет там?
свич неуправляемый. В соседних портах гигабит работает. Сетевая карта d-link dge-528t (это название темы). Раньше работала в гигабитном режиме, когда именно перестала не знаю но жена подсказывает что когда поменял slackware на ubuntu server
Свитч меняли, кабель меняли, осталось заменить сетевую карту.
Либо софт -- почему до сих пор не пришла идея загрузиться с любого свежего LiveCD (grml например, ну или Debian Live) и посмотреть, какая скорость будет там?
я бы тоже так хотел сделать но у этого компа нет монитора клавы и мыши, всё что у него есть это сетевой шнур и две витые пары. И чтобы к нему что-то подключить надо много чего разобрать.
Linux kasak-pc 6.13.2-arch1-1 #1 SMP PREEMPT_DYNAMIC Sat, 08 Feb 2025 18:54:55 +0000 x86_64 GNU/Linux
Ну лично у меня ответ такой: Данный порт свича не гиговый а фастовый. Тем более что ethtools так и говорит. И версия дистра тут обсолютно не причем.
ага, на двух гигабитных свитчах я нашёл два фастовых порта? Обратите внимание на описание airport extreme и d-link DGS-1005D, есть ли в них фастовые порты?
Постоянно закупаем такие сетевухи. Используем на debian squeeze, debian lenny раньше. Сетевухи барахло, конечно, зато дешевые, низкопрофильная планка в комплекте, и гигабит дают(на практике около 30мб/с - ибо pci). Если линк сто мегабитный горит, то надо проверить для начала коммутацию и исправность порта. У меня на домашнем гигабитном свитче netgear эти сетевухи частенько в 100 мегабит вставали на одном порту, а на другом - нормально. Также было подобное из-за битого кабеля.
D-Link DGE-530T
К самой сетевухе не относится, но, после недавней ревизии, стали поставлять неправильную низкопрофильную планку - на низкопрофильной планке отверстие под винт должно быть с левого края, а там с правого. Не знаю уж, что курили...Тем более, что раньше было все в порядке.
Постоянно закупаем такие сетевухи. Используем на debian squeeze, debian lenny раньше. Сетевухи барахло, конечно, зато дешевые, низкопрофильная планка в комплекте, и гигабит дают(на практике около 30мб/с - ибо pci)
Ни капли в ней "барахольного" нету, это пожалуй лучшая из доступных сетевых карт такого ценового уровня (начальный Intel уже заметно дороже, примерно так вдвое). И как минимум 600-700 мегабит (70 МБ/сек) выдаст даже на PCI, если конечно речь идёт не о передаче файлов с жёсткого диска на контроллере на той же самой PCI. В тестах полную скорость можно увидеть с помощью iperf, в реальной жизни - по FTP (vsftpd) или даже с правильно настроенной Samba.
Только что специально вынул кабель из этого сервака и воткнул в ноут для проверки. Показывает гигабит. То есть всё таки дело где-то в серваке. Уже заказал dge-530t, посмотрим как будет работать
Linux kasak-pc 6.13.2-arch1-1 #1 SMP PREEMPT_DYNAMIC Sat, 08 Feb 2025 18:54:55 +0000 x86_64 GNU/Linux
Я еще раз повторюсь на первом посту видно, что сетевуха не видит гигабита от свича, сама же она может работать на гигабите о чем и говорит. Это значит либо свитч либо кабель. К примеру сегодня буквально (прикольное совпадение) у меня не шел 1 гиг на цисках, что я только не делал, переобжимал, кидал новый кабель, проверял тестером, ну нет гига, зато 100 метров поднимается на ура. Бросил заводской кабель и заработало. Потом выяснили, что виноваты китайские Rj45 ну не понятно, взял другую партию этих стикляшек и все пошло. Я бы не грешил на убунту или сетевуху, т.к. у них по показателям все хорошо. Может еще поставить какую-нибуть firmware
Добавлю раз уж так я не прав оказался: А если этот же ноут воткнуть в сервак, поднимется на гиге?
П.С. Подтверждаю, что iperf/jperf на компах не грузит больше чем на 500-600 Мегабит/с. Лично я не знал что из-за шины PCI, но это многое объясняет.
Сегодня приехала сетевушка dge-530t, несмотря на все ухищрения теперь это тоже чип realtek. А не marvell. Переставил сетевушки, гигабит завелся сразу, и работал минут 5. После чего отвалился и больше не работал. Вернул на место старую сетевуху. Пусть работает хотя бы как-нибудь.
Linux kasak-pc 6.13.2-arch1-1 #1 SMP PREEMPT_DYNAMIC Sat, 08 Feb 2025 18:54:55 +0000 x86_64 GNU/Linux
Сегодня приехала сетевушка dge-530t, несмотря на все ухищрения теперь это тоже чип realtek. А не marvell. Переставил сетевушки, гигабит завелся сразу, и работал минут 5. После чего отвалился и больше не работал. Вернул на место старую сетевуху. Пусть работает хотя бы как-нибудь.
Ха, я решил глянуть, что же у меня и увидел вот что:
эпопея закончилась тем, что я, как уже писал выше заказал сетевушку dge-530t которая как оказалось в современном исполнении идёт с риалтеком. Однико на ней прекрасно завёлся гигабит и всё прекрасно работало но минут 10, после чего линк ложился. Я вставил сетевушку в виндовый комп и всё повторилось, сетевушка отваливается. В магазине менять мне её не захотели так как не было заменной сетевушки. Взял деньги и всё это время думал купить интел, но в местах моего обитания её нигде не было, а ехать куда-то за ней было лениво. И тут я нашёл в загашниках ту же самую gde-528t которая уже стоит в моём компе и решил попытать судьбу. Включил, гигабит завёлся По видимому старая сетевушка просто сломалась.
Вот такие дела..
Linux kasak-pc 6.13.2-arch1-1 #1 SMP PREEMPT_DYNAMIC Sat, 08 Feb 2025 18:54:55 +0000 x86_64 GNU/Linux